This is the mail archive of the
binutils@sourceware.org
mailing list for the binutils project.
Re: PATCH: Properly handle x86 crc32 in Intel mode
>>> "H. J. Lu" <hjl@lucon.org> 03.05.07 18:59 >>>
>On Thu, May 03, 2007 at 04:28:08PM +0100, Jan Beulich wrote:
>> >>> "H. J. Lu" <hjl@lucon.org> 03.05.07 17:09 >>>
>> >On Thu, May 03, 2007 at 03:04:09PM +0100, Jan Beulich wrote:
>> >> >gas/testsuite/
>> >> >
>> >> >2007-05-03 H.J. Lu <hongjiu.lu@intel.com>
>> >> >
>> >> > * gas/i386/crc32-intel.d: Remove suffix from crc32.
>> >> > * gas/i386/x86-64-crc32-intel.d: Likewise.
>> >>
>> >> Please also remove the suffixed Intel-mode variants of crc32 from crc32.s.
>> >> And if possible, also add a test verifying that if no 'XXX ptr' prefix on a
>> >> memory operand is given, the respective diagnostic gets triggered.
>> >
>> >Is "crc32 eax, [esi]" valid?
>>
>> No, an 'ambiguous operand size' error should be resulting here.
>>
>
>I will check in this patch shortly.
Thanks! Jan